46 | /** Save register context.
|
---|
47 | *
|
---|
48 | * Save current register context (including stack pointers)
|
---|
49 | * to context structure.
|
---|
50 | *
|
---|
51 | * Note that call to context_restore() will return at the same
|
---|
52 | * address as the corresponding call to context_save().
|
---|
53 | *
|
---|
54 | * @param c Context structure.
|
---|
55 | *
|
---|
56 | * @return context_save() returns 1, context_restore() returns 0.
|
---|
57 | */
|
---|
58 | static inline int context_save(context_t *c)
|
---|
59 | {
|
---|
60 | return context_save_arch(c);
|
---|
61 | }
|
---|
62 |
|
---|
63 | /** Restore register context.
|
---|
64 | *
|
---|
65 | * Restore previously saved register context (including stack pointers)
|
---|
66 | * from context structure.
|
---|
67 | *
|
---|
68 | * Note that this function does not normally return.
|
---|
69 | * Instead, it returns at the same address as the
|
---|
70 | * corresponding call to context_save(), the only
|
---|
71 | * difference being return value.
|
---|
72 | *
|
---|
73 | * Note that content of any local variable defined by
|
---|
74 | * the caller of context_save() is undefined after
|
---|
75 | * context_restore().
|
---|
76 | *
|
---|
77 | * @param c Context structure.
|
---|
78 | */
|
---|
79 | static inline void context_restore(context_t *c)
|
---|
80 | {
|
---|
81 | context_restore_arch(c);
|
---|
82 | }
